France: The Russian Military Cemetery & Chapel near St-Hilaire-le-Grand
Architect: Albert Benois
Location: near St-Hilaire-le-Grand, France
The Russian Military Cemetery & Chapel near St-Hilaire-le-Grand is one of several reminders that, on the Allied side much more than with the Central Powers, the First World War was indeed a world war. The Great War casualties were later joined by Russians who died fighting for France in the Second World War. The Russian Orthodox chapel was designed by Albert Benois and built and decorated in 1936-37. On the other side of the road a commemorative column records the engagement of Russian troops in France.
